GX & Decarbonization Research

This page provides an English interface to the gxceed GX paper corpus. The corpus aggregates papers from 13 open scholarly metadata sources and uses AI-assisted classification to identify signals related to measurement, policy narratives, outcomes, implementation, industrial adoption, and verification.

The goal is not only to discover papers, but to observe how GX research is distributed across research substance, implementation narratives, external expectations, implementation substance, and judgment formation.

Summaries are AI-assisted. Always refer to the original paper for authoritative conclusions.

Pathway analysis of energy systems from a macro-level planning perspective

Linxin Miao, Ruanming Huang, Tianli Song +1

This study constructs a coupled LEAP-NEMO model to analyze Shanghai's energy transition pathways through 2060. Results show renewable energy share reaching 67% and coal-fired power capacity peaking in 2030 under optimized scenario.
